… Jeffrey will discuss the new high resolution datasets and web-based analysis tools that the Chesapeake Conservancy is developing. These tools streamline the efforts of conservation and … the Conservancy is working to integrate these tools into ecosystem services markets in the ChesapeakeBay, aiming to improve water quality while helping finance conservation and restoration …

… Conscience Bay Company is a certified B-corp that invests in commercial real estate, agricultural land, … approximately 80% of water used. By working with the agricultural community, Conscience Bay hopes to move the needle on water use and conservation strategies while increasing the value of the properties it owns.
